The Soxhlet extraction technique integrates the benefits of the reflux extraction and percolation, which makes use of the principle of reflux and siphoning to consistently extract the herb with fresh solvent. The Soxhlet extraction can be an automated constant extraction technique with high extraction performance that needs fewer time and solvent use than maceration or percolation.

The high temperature and prolonged extraction time in the Soxhlet extraction will boost the possibilities of thermal degradation.

Adsorption column chromatography is commonly utilized for the separation of normal solutions, specifically in the Original separation phase, because of its simplicity, higher capability and low price of adsorbents like silica gel and macroporous resins. The separation is based around the distinctions in between the adsorption affinities in the organic items for your surface area of your adsorbents.

The NDWI requires advantage of the exceptional reflectivity of water bodies in the inexperienced band that is increased than that in the around infrared band, and normalizes the distinction between these two bands to Reviews of top water restoration companies focus on the water physique details and distinguish it from its track record options. This technique is simple and easy to function but in addition very easily confuses building land with water bodies [seven]. Hanqiu analyzed the NDWI and modified the near-infrared band during the NDWI product equation for the mid-infrared band(MNDWI), whose water overall body extraction effect is better than NDWI by extracting urban water bodies a lot more effectively and getting rid of the impact of partial shadows on water bodies [8]. Gu et al. proposed a water system extraction algorithm for multispectral remote sensing visuals based on location similarity and boundary details, combining adaptive spectral band variety and in excess of-segmentation [9]. Wang proposed a method known as Distant Sensing Stream Burning (RSSB), which mixes substantial-resolution noticed stream locations with tough topography to improve water extraction and cut down the results a result of observed details and design resolution [ten]. Li et al. enhanced the normalized difference water index (MNDWI) and proposed the contrast change water index (CDWI) and shaded distinction water index (SDWI) to resolve the water leakage trouble in shaded and unshaded areas in city districts [eleven].
